Fokkinga, M.M.
(2006)
Z-style notation for Probabilities.
In: Proceedings of the 2nd Twente Data Management Workshop (TDM'06) on Uncertainty in Databases, 6 June 2006, Enschede.
pp. 19-24.
CTIT Workshop Proceedings Series (WP-CTIT-06-01).
Centre for Telematics and Information Technology University of Twente.
ISSN 1574-0846
Full text available as:
Official URL: http://www.ctit.utwente.nl/library/proceedings/tdm06.pdf AbstractA notation for probabilities is proposed that differs from the traditional, conventional notation by making explicit the domains and bound variables involved. The notation borrows from the Z notation, and lends itself well to calculational manipulations, with a smooth transition back and forth to set and predicate notation.
